| 1260: | 2 | 2 | 3 | 3 | 5 | 7 | ||
| 2440: | 2 | 2 | 2 | 5 | 61 | |||
| GCF: | 2 | 2 | 5 |
The Greates Common Factor (GCF) is: 2 x 2 x 5 = 20
